Guest Mrs Fast Twist Posted February 7, 2012 Report Share Posted February 7, 2012 We are a family of four coming out to Perth anytime from the end of this year to next Summer (visas dependent). My husband is in the Forces at the moment, waiting to finish his 22 years. He will, on finishing receive an Army pension - is there anyone in the same situation who could tell us whether he would be taxed on this in Oz too? Any comments greatly welcome. gobbyjock Posted February 7, 2012 Report Share Posted February 7, 2012 Hubby did 22yrs in RN - he gets taxed over here on it - we can take a bit of a hammering on it tax wise depending on what he is earning in wages. You shouldn`t get double taxed though - think there was a form or something he had to do for UK tax - can`t remember exactly it was so long ago but I`ll ask him tomorrow.
